## Ticket: Config drift causing flaky DNS in Pondwright staging

Staging resolvers intermittently fail to resolve internal service names. Root cause is configuration drift: two resolver nodes were hand-edited during last month's incident and never reconciled, so they point at a retired forwarder. For new folks: always change resolver settings through the Driftwatch repo, never directly. The reconciled nodes should all carry these values:

deployment values, hafop-fahag:
wenael:
  pin: 9737
  metrics_host: metrics.wenael.lumicsys.internal
  tenant: holwyn
  seal: seal_b99b9847

The Forgewell build farm in Kestrelvale requires agent clocks to stay within 250ms of the reference time source; beyond that, signed artifacts are rejected and builds fail with error SKW-12. Support should not advise customers to disable skew checks — any temporary exemption needs a formal approval ticket, valid for a maximum of 72 hours, reviewed before the next release train. Exemption requests, skew threshold changes, and NTP source modifications all require sign-off from the approver named below.

approver of tawip-bagap = Holdor Silath

**Step 7 — Transcode Farm Key Ceremony (Brindle Cluster)**

Before sealing the new signing key for the Lumafold transcoding farm, confirm all four worker tiers have drained and the render ledger shows zero pending jobs. On-call must witness the HSM reset and initial the ceremony log. Once the module reboots, it will request the custodian recovery passphrase to complete enrollment. Enter the passphrase shown immediately below when prompted.

unlock words, fawig-bagef: olidor-holir-istox-holath-tamys-quenion-giliel

## Releases

Quick note for the sync: GarageGlance v2.4 ships the occupancy feed for the Marlowe Street deck, now polling sensors every 30 seconds instead of two minutes. Counts should stop drifting during rush hour. Tag releases off `main`, run the feed smoke test, and ping Tova if the diff looks weird. All release artifacts must be verified against the key below.

signing key of tahog-tajog = bky6_QV8tna